John Deere LA120 Hydraulic Flow (12 GPM) + Pressure

Quick answer:

The John Deere LA120 tractor hydraulic pump flow is 12 GPM, and hydraulic system pressure is 1,600 psi.

John Deere LA120 Extra Hydraulic Notes

Hydraulic flow note The John Deere LA120’s total flow is higher than implement flow, so use the implement-flow number when matching hydraulic tools and SCV-driven equipment.
Hydraulic pressure note The John Deere LA120’s hydraulic pressure is listed at 1,600 psi, which is lower-pressure; flow still decides attachment speed while pressure affects force.
Rear remotes / SCV note
  • Rear remotes / SCVs depend on the tractor’s hydraulic package and options.
  • For hydraulic implements, match the implement to the available hydraulic flow (4.5 GPM), not just the number of remotes.
  • Check the operator manual or hydraulic package because SCV count can change by year, market and trim package.
